Abstract: We study the chromatic symmetric function on graphs, and show that its kernel is spanned by the modular relations. We generalize this result to the chromatic quasisymmetric function on hypergraphic polytopes, a family of generalized permutahedra. We use this description of the kernel of the chromatic symmetric function to find other graph invariants that may help us tackle the tree conjecture.
